RHS Photographic Competition 2007

Sarah Gallifent has taken top honours in the RHS Photographic Competition 2007, sponsored by Medici, and was named RHS Photographer of the Year, winning joint first prize in the Close Up Category. The Devon-based photographer's striking image of Phormium 'Alison Blackman', was selected from over 3,800 entries, from across the UK and around the world.

It took the panel of judges two days to decide on the 19 winning photographs in the six competition categories. Chris Young, one of the competition judges and deputy editor of The Garden, had this to say about the entires this year:

"The over-riding observation for me this year was that �amateur� photography is no longer a term I fully recognise. The overall quality of the images - in terms of composition, clarity and technical ability - was as good, and in many cases a lot better, than some of the professionals I have encountered in the past. I can honestly say that in each category, the final five or so images were all as good as each other: getting to first, second and third was a challenge. But, it was a great position to be in, and hugely exciting for the ongoing development and status of garden photography.�
